    Fairness at Work is a union-wide campaign to improve the things that are vital to all working people.

    It has three key themes: Rights at Work, Decent Wages and Strong Public Services.

    Right now – instead of supporting these things – the Government is threatening workers' rights, cutting public services and not doing enough to ensure decent, fairly-paid jobs.

    The CTU is committed to action on pay and employment equity on all fronts: political, industrial and campaigning. Unions are not alone in calling for pay and employment equity and the CTU and CTU unions are part of the Pay and Employment Equity Coalition.

    The NZCTU supports the people of Burma in their struggle for democracy and human rights in their country. We actively support the work of our partner organisation the Federation of Trade Unions Burma (FTUB), and we are currently cooperating to develop a project for Burmese migrant workers' rights in Thailand.
